首页 > 综合 > 网络互联问答 >

📚 SQL中如何保留两位小数并实现四舍五入?🤔

发布时间:2025-03-24 13:22:07来源:

在数据库操作中,我们经常需要对数字进行格式化处理,比如将价格字段保留两位小数并四舍五入。这不仅能提升数据的可读性,还能确保计算结果更加精确。那么,在SQL语句中具体该如何实现呢?👀

首先,我们需要使用ROUND函数。它的基本语法是`ROUND(数值, 保留的小数位)`。例如,若想将123.456四舍五入为两位小数,可以这样写:`ROUND(123.456, 2)`,结果就是123.46。💡

此外,如果是在查询表中的数据,比如一个名为`products`的表,其价格字段为`price`,我们可以这样写SQL语句:

```sql

SELECT product_name, ROUND(price, 2) AS formatted_price

FROM products;

```

这样,每条记录的价格都会被保留到小数点后两位,并且自动四舍五入哦!🎉

通过这种方法,无论是数据分析还是报表展示,都能让数据变得更加直观和专业。💪

免责声明:本答案或内容为用户上传,不代表本网观点。其原创性以及文中陈述文字和内容未经本站证实,对本文以及其中全部或者部分内容、文字的真实性、完整性、及时性本站不作任何保证或承诺,请读者仅作参考,并请自行核实相关内容。 如遇侵权请及时联系本站删除。